Notes

Live performance rig, mid-late 2000s era. Guitar tuned to Drop C (CGCFAD). No evidence of additional preamp or rack effects for the riff section. Pedalboard includes Boss DD-7 and Dunlop Kirk Hammett Wah, but these are not used in the main riff. No chorus or modulation effects in the riff section.
